Software Engineer (Python, C++, Pytorch, Tensorflow, ML/DL)

company banner
Intelliswift Software Inc
Python, C++, PyTorch, TensorFlow, deep learning, Computer Vision, Machine Learning
Contract W2, 12 Months
Depends on Experience
Travel not required

Job Description

Job Title: Software Engineer 
Location: Redmond, WA
Job Description
 You will be working closely with research scientists and research engineers to design, implement and maintain software libraries, binaries, and scripts that serve as the foundation of our R&D pipelines.
 
Duties:
• Build software to facilitate routine operations of a research group
• Design and implement data (e.g., images, audio, video, time-series) loading interfaces that can work across a variety of computing infrastructures and use cases. Examples might include training Client models on a Linux-based single machine setup and large-scale inference in a distributed cloud computing environment
• Build dashboard for visualizing important statistics relating to tools utilization
• Build a landing page for searching/navigating the toolset
• Troubleshoot performance/resource-related problems. Help research scientists and research engineers to troubleshoot various libraries, script or binary issues (code, infrastructure, performance, etc.)
 
Top 3 must-have HARD skills:
1. Excellent C++ skills
2. Excellent Python skills
3. Ability to work in tight collaboration with team lead
Good to have skills:
1. Scripting language
2. Compute Vision and/or Machine Learning background
3. Experience with building tools in a large codebase
4. Understand hardware and software frameworks that are used to define and train deep learning models (TensorFlow and/or PyTorch, CUDA).
5. Knowledge of Linux containers and build systems
6. Knowledge of distributed databases and the corresponding query languages



Company Information

Intelliswift Software, Inc. is a premier software solutions and services company headquartered in Silicon Valley, with offices across the United States and India. The company has a proven track record of delivering results through its global delivery centers and flexible engagement models for over 450 brands ranging from Fortune 100 to growing companies. Intelliswift provides a variety of services including Enterprise Applications, Software Product Development, Mobility & Collaboration, Big Data/BI, Cloud Solutions, and Team Augmentation.

Dice Id : 10108150
Position Id : DJ_WA_PUN
Originally Posted : 4 weeks ago

Similar Positions at Intelliswift Software Inc

Software Engineer - Solr
  • Sunnyvale, CA
  • 4 weeks ago
Computer Vision Engineer
  • Menlo Park, CA
  • 4 weeks ago
Bioinformatics Software Developer
  • San Francisco, CA
  • 4 weeks ago
Deep Learning Algorithms Engineer
  • Menlo Park, CA
  • 4 weeks ago